Transaction 20a1168524ca2b5a29943ddba43cc57263744510c698d7318f0ebdde2077d089

1 Input
2 Outputs
  • 20a1168524ca2b5a29943ddba43cc57263744510c698d7318f0ebdde2077d089:0
  • value  1022385
    address  3HoWMuwhPgkuwFEtnv6EVZf9aLf9HPmt17
  • 20a1168524ca2b5a29943ddba43cc57263744510c698d7318f0ebdde2077d089:1
  • value  44208967
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D